The Space Shuttle Endeavour, mounted atop NASA’s modified Boeing 747, flies above Griffith Park Observatory in Los Angeles on its final flight, on September 21, 2012. The retired space shuttle spent its last day in the air on a 5-hour flyover before landing at the Los Angeles International Airport, where it will stay for a few weeks before taking a slow-speed land journey across town through neighborhoods to its final museum home, the California Space Center. From Shuttles Sail to Their New Homes, one of 22 photos. Space Shuttle Enterprise is carried by barge underneath the Verrazano-Narrows Bridge in New York City, on June 3, 2012. Enterprise was on its way to the Intrepid Sea, Air and Space Museum, where it will put on permanent display. (Michael Nagle/Getty Images)
